Singer Marina Sena releases this Tuesday (26th) the unprecedented music video of What to saya track from the album Intrinsic vicenow available on Sony Music digital platforms.
Exuberant and self-possessed, Seine shines in audiovisual production directed by Gabriel Caviness and features the singer arguing with the owner of a concert hall, giving up the money and leaving in a convertible car for the night St. Paul.
On the road, Marina Sena give a lift to rap singer Fleezus, special participation of the track. The sexual tension ends up becoming a major character in the plot, sending them flying around the city. The clip remains in the identity of Vício Inerente: it is nocturnal, has the capital Sao Paulo as its backdrop and has a bewitching sensuality.
What to say already surpasses the 7 million plays only in Spotify and the choreography, created by the dancer Nicole Vieira “Nics” it went viral Tick tock and increased the number of requests for the clip.
